Plenty of references of the 6.2 having the hardware but not activated in the PCM in the interwebs. Even from GM

Here's Wikipedia. https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/LS_based_GM_small-block_engine#4.06_in_bore_blocks_(2007–present)

The L92 was modified with Flex Fuel capability for MY 2009 and became the L9H, and was further modified with Active Fuel Management for MY 2010 (and becoming the L94) in the Cadillac Escalade and GMC Yukon Denali's (Active Fuel Management hardware was present in 2007 engines, but the software was not present in the PCM).

The earliest L92 motors, those built before April 1, 2006 had AFM hardware but was not activated in the tune. The L9H does not have AFM and was used in GM SUVs in 2009 and some very late 2008 Tahoes and maybe until 2014 in the Yukon XLs. It was used until 2013 in the high end Sierras and Silverados as well.
